Граф наследования:Brush:


Свойства | |
| LONG RW | Style [] |
| Свойство определяющее стиль кисти. | |
| VARIANT W | Image [] |
| Свойство позволяет устанавить изображение для кисти, автоматически свойство Style устанавливается равным B_BITMAP. | |
| ULONG RW | GradientColor [] |
| Свойство определяет второй цвет для градиентной кисти, установка какого-либо значения в это свойство приводит к смене значения свойства Style на B_GRADIENT если ранее стиль не был градиентным. | |
Перо используется при рисовании у класса Frame и определяет параметры отображения графических элементов (они реализуют интерфейс Control)
Пример (JScript):
o = new ActiveXObject("Scripting.WindowSystemObject") o.EnableVisualStyles = true f = o.CreateForm(0,0,0,0) f.Text = "WSO" f.ClientWidth = 200 f.ClientHeight = 100 f.CenterControl() with (f.Ellipse(10,10,180,80).Brush) { Color = 0x000000FF Style = o.Translate("B_DIAGONAL") } f.Show() o.Run()
Результат:
| ULONG RW GradientColor |
Свойство определяет второй цвет для градиентной кисти, установка какого-либо значения в это свойство приводит к смене значения свойства Style на B_GRADIENT если ранее стиль не был градиентным.
Пример (JScript):
o = new ActiveXObject("Scripting.WindowSystemObject"); f = o.CreateForm(0,0,0,0); f.ClientWidth = 150; f.ClientHeight = 150; f.CenterControl(); t = f.Ellipse(10,10,100,100); t.Brush.Style = o.Translate("B_GRADIENT"); t.brush.GradientColor = 0x0000FF00; f.Show(); o.Run();
Результат:
| VARIANT W Image |
Свойство позволяет устанавить изображение для кисти, автоматически свойство Style устанавливается равным B_BITMAP.
| Image | изображение, параметр может быть:
|
| LONG RW Style |
Свойство определяющее стиль кисти.
Стиль кисти может принимать одно из значений: